This tape exclusively features Ken Akune, who discusses the risk of capture by Japanese forces, his impressions of Merrill's Marauders and the 442nd, his connections to the Office of War Information, and the relationship between Japanese prisoners of war and the men he served with. Video starts at 0:30. Loni Ding can be heard asking questions behind the camera. Original title: 78, II LA #19, 7-24-85, Ken Akune tape IV. Interview continues at ddr.densho.org/ddr-densho-1007-1593/
